Hexachlorobutadiene (HCBD), as an emerging persistent organic pollutant, poses a pressing global environmental issue concerning its reduction and control. However, the lack of systematic studies on the sources and occurrence of HCBD hinders the development of effective disposal technologies. This study addresses HCBD prevention and treatment from multiple perspectives, including source emissions, environmental contamination distribution, and control technologies. The dominant source of HCBD emissions varied by country, mainly industrial production processes of trichloroethylene, perchloroethylene, and carbon tetrachloride in China and magnesium production in Europe. Further research on the relevant generation mechanisms is necessary to develop targeted source control strategies. HCBD has been detected in various environmental media and biological organisms worldwide.
